ZTE hat MWC 2017 has introduced Gigabit Phone which is the first smartphone with download speeds reaching up to 1Gbps.Gigabit is a concept phone that is used to showcase ZTE’s 5G network ability.
The phone is powered by the Qualcomm Snapdragon 835 processor with an integrated Snapdragon X16 LTE modem that utilizes a combination of carrier aggregation, 4×4 MIMO antenna technology, and 256-QAM modulation to achieve LTE download speeds that are up to 10x faster than first generation LTE devices. ZTE claims the phone is three times as powerful at improving data processing capability in the current network. The company highlighted its 5G and Pre5G Giga+ MBB solutions.
